노드 다운(재부팅) 시 고려해야할 점 (Drain, Uncordon)
Kubernetes 노드를 안전하게 재부팅하고 OS 업데이트 및 패치를 적용하는 방법을 알아보세요. kubectl drain과 uncordon 명령어를 사용하여 서비스 다운타임과 데이터 손실 위험을 최소화하는 단계별 운영 전략 및 노드 다운 시 Pod의 동작(Eviction Timeout)을 상세히 설명합니다.

Kubernetes 노드를 안전하게 재부팅하고 OS 업데이트 및 패치를 적용하는 방법을 알아보세요. kubectl drain과 uncordon 명령어를 사용하여 서비스 다운타임과 데이터 손실 위험을 최소화하는 단계별 운영 전략 및 노드 다운 시 Pod의 동작(Eviction Timeout)을 상세히 설명합니다.

Kubernetes의 **버전 구조(Major, Minor, Patch)**와 **기능 안정화 단계(Alpha, Beta, Stable)**를 자세히 설명합니다. 또한, kube-apiserver, kubelet 등 Kubernetes 구성 요소들의 버전 관리 정책과 etcd, CoreDNS와 같은 독립적인 버전 체계를 갖는 컴포넌트에 대한 정보를 제공하여, 쿠버네티스 버전 관리에 대한 심층적인 이해를 돕습니다.

쿠버네티스(Kubernetes) 클러스터를 안전하게 업그레이드하는 완벽 가이드입니다. **버전 호환성 규칙(Version Skew)**부터 시작해, 지원 정책, 그리고 Control Plane 및 Worker Node의 업그레이드 기본 원칙과 상세한 kubeadm 절차를 알아봅니다. 버전 건너뛰기 없이 순차적으로 업그레이드하고, 마스터 노드와 워커 노드에 대한 apt-get upgrade 및 kubeadm upgrade 명령어를 통해 서비스 중단 없이 시스템을 최신 상태로 유지하는 방법을 확인하세요.

SEO 최적화 메타데이터Description쿠버네티스(Kubernetes) 클러스터의 핵심 백업 전략: 리소스 구성(Manifest)과 ETCD 백업 및 복원 방법에 대해 자세히 알아보세요. YAML 파일을 이용한 리소스 백업부터, Velero를 사용한 API 기반 백업, 그리고 ETCD 데이터베이스를 etcdctl로 스냅샷을 만들어 백업하고 복원하는 단계별 명령어 및 설정을 제공합니다. Managed Kubernetes와 Self-Managed Kubernetes 환경별 최적의 백업 방식을 비교하고, 클러스터 안정성을 높이는 방법을 안내합니다.